Delphi: Efficient Asynchronous Approximate Agreement for Distributed Oracles

Akhil Bandarupalli,Adithya Bhat,Saurabh Bagchi,Aniket Kate,Chen-Da Liu-Zhang,Michael K. Reiter
2024-05-07
Abstract:Agreement protocols are crucial in various emerging applications, spanning from distributed (blockchains) oracles to fault-tolerant cyber-physical systems. In scenarios where sensor/oracle nodes measure a common source, maintaining output within the convex range of correct inputs, known as convex validity, is imperative. Present asynchronous convex agreement protocols employ either randomization, incurring substantial computation overhead, or approximate agreement techniques, leading to high $\mathcal{\tilde{O}}(n^3)$ communication for an $n$-node system.
Distributed, Parallel, and Cluster Computing,Cryptography and Security
What problem does this paper attempt to address?